Board Minutes — Avenor Holdings

Present: Chair L. Quist, Directors M. Bessel, H. Arany. The board reviewed a possible acquisition of Tarnwell Optics, including preliminary diligence on its Lensgate product line and liabilities at the Dornfield plant. Valuation ranges were discussed at length; no resolution was passed. Counsel advised strict confidentiality pending further diligence. The board's provisional intent is recorded in the note below.

management briefing: Only 33 of the 205 pilot accounts renewed Kasath, so a churn review is set for October 17. Weniusek Logistics is in early talks to buy Holethax Freight for about $345.6 million.

## Tuning

Keyspin rotates credentials in batches, and most reviewer questions come down to three knobs: batch size, retry backoff, and the grace window before old secrets are revoked. Defaults were chosen against the Harlow staging vault and are conservative. Raising batch size past 50 has caused lock contention in the audit log writer, so treat that ceiling as firm. The current defaults are as follows.

tuning constants:
BUDGETS = {
    "rusix": 478,
    "caswyn": 617,
    "feneth": 1022,
}

Hi team,

Before I hand off the 3.2 release, please note the humidity sensor drift reported on Verdana controllers in the Elmbrook trial site. Drift exceeds 4% after roughly ten days of continuous operation; firmware 3.2.1 adds an automatic recalibration cycle every 72 hours. Support should advise growers to install 3.2.1 and trigger a manual recalibration once. The hotfix bundle must be verified before distribution, so I'm including the signing key used for the 3.2.1 packages below.

release key, fahof-yagap: bky3_m5d

## Tuning the fan-out

The Stormwick alert service fans each weather advisory out to every subscribed region channel. Fan-out runs in batches so a large advisory (statewide flood warnings, say) doesn't starve smaller ones. If delivery lag climbs, resist the urge to raise batch size first — the downstream push gateway throttles hard, and oversized batches just get requeued. Instead, adjust worker concurrency and the retry window together, and watch the dead-letter count for an hour after any change. All of these are set via the constants below.

constants for yaduf-fahag:
BUDGETS = {
    "kelix": 528,
    "briwyn": 734,
}